Scissor-tailed Flycatcher continues in Franklin Township, May 21, 2012

John J. Collins reports on JerseyBirds that the Scissor-tailed Flycatcher (STFL) is hunting low over the field along Schoolhouse Road at 7:00 a.m. Apparently the STFL is a late riser because it wasn’t seen between 6:15 and 6:40.
